Wheelchairs

Wheelchairs are a typical mobility aid for people with certain specials needs, such as amputations, spinal cable injuries, cerebral palsy, several sclerosis, muscular dystrophy and more. These are called mobility problems, and a wheelchair is a reliable tool for overcoming them and improving independence and lifestyle.

Lots of individuals who use wheelchairs have health insurance coverage policies that can help cover the expense of the equipment, depending on a physician's prescription and the insurer's coverage standards. A "Certificate of Medical Necessity" was previously required to prove that a wheelchair was needed for a particular person, but brand-new standards set by the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S) now allow suppliers to accept supporting medical documentation instead.

While basic wheelchairs normally support only 250 to 300 pounds, bariatric chairs are designed for those with higher body weights, permitting users to remain mobile and independent. These chairs are also referred to as extra-tall or strong wheelchairs, and they include larger bases and enhanced frames to ensure stability for much heavier people.

Other mobility aids, such as stair lifts and bath and toileting aids, might likewise be used by those with bariatric requirements. It is very important for caregivers to be familiar with the usage of these gadgets before trying transfers, as incorrect usage can lead to equipment failure or injury.

Training for personnel on the appropriate handling and care of bariatric wheelchair weight limit mobility aids can help in reducing these dangers. Utilizing charging signs and evaluation treatments in between transfers can secure against damage to the equipment, and backup controls avoid devastating failures. Personnel should be advised on safe weight limits, and Bariatric Aids trained in how to sterilize equipment in between patients to prevent skin infections.

Home adjustments like modifying entrances, installing ramps and shower benches, and including grab bars can likewise make life for bariatric mobility equipment clients easier. These additions can assist increase confidence and boost independence in everyday living activities, such as visiting good friends, shopping, eating in restaurants and taking part in pastimes or neighborhood events. These services can be organized by personal specialists that specialize in ease of access and mobility aids. They can also assist with arranging wheelchair and stair lift rentals, which supply a choice for individuals who can not pay for the preliminary purchase rate.
Walking Aids

Walking aids or ambulatory assistive devices are suggested by medical professionals or physiotherapists to improve balance, mobility and security while walking. They might be a momentary requirement like in the case of an ankle fracture, surgical treatment or injury. They can also be utilized for the long term in cases of muscle weak point or as an outcome of aging or degenerative conditions.

Physio therapists are the most certified to offer a comprehensive evaluation and to prescribe the right kind of walking help. Often, this involves a thorough system review of the client including their gait and balance in addition to the cardiovascular, musculoskeletal and neurological systems. Inappropriate choice of a strolling help can compromise convenience, recovery and increase the danger of falls.

A detailed variety of strolling aids exist consisting of walking sticks, sticks and walker frames. Each can be configured to meet the requirements of the customer and include various handgrips, height changes, bases (such as quad sticks), accessories and adjustments.

A current organized literature review examined the proof of how strolling aids make it possible for activity and participation. The outcomes were blended and the authors advise more high quality research in this location. Nevertheless, the usage of a walking help can help to enhance stability and lower fall danger in bariatric patients.
Stair Lifts

Stair lifts, likewise known as chair lifts, are motorized gadgets that permit individuals with minimal mobility to safely browse their stairs. They're offered in straight rail and curved rail variations, and can travel up or down multiple floorings. In fact, they're one of the most cost-effective home adjustment tools that can be used to help bariatric wheelchair patients remain in their homes-- even if they have 2 or more stories.

A stair lift works by connecting a seat to a motorized carriage that runs on a rail system that's fixed to the stair treads for a straight staircase or to the wall for a curved stairs. The user rests on the seat and utilizes controls developed into the carriage to be transferred up or down the stairs. Some stair lifts have an optional standing platform that allows the rider to stand from the seat without counting on a walker or walking cane. The majority of stair raises featured obstruction sensing units that will bring the chair to a stop if it encounters something on its method up or down the stairs.

In addition to allowing an individual to continue residing in their own home, stair lifts can considerably reduce the danger of falls, which are amongst the most common causes of senior-related injuries and deaths. A stair lift can also assist with other daily tasks that would otherwise be hard, such as bring groceries up the stairs or moving clothes from a lower to a greater flooring.

Get Bars

Numerous individuals who battle with mobility concerns discover themselves in a position where they need some additional support in their every day lives. The security improvements get bars provide can make a substantial difference in their capability to carry out tasks with ease.

These easy aids are essentially brief areas of hand rails that can be installed in restrooms, on stairs, around tubs and in other locations of the home or public areas. They can likewise be personalized and adapted to meet particular needs. They're frequently seen in centers that deal with compromised or disabled individuals, as they help people utilize restrooms, showers and toilets more safely.

While the majority of get bars can be quickly and cheaply set up by a DIY-er, it's frequently worth spending for an expert setup, particularly if you have restricted home-improvement abilities or you're dealing with a tricky wall product like tile. An expert will have the ability to make sure that your brand-new grab bar is put properly, without damaging the walls. They'll also be able to provide expert recommendations on what type of grab bar to use for your specific circumstance, and recommend the very best area for its positioning.

In addition to making daily activities easier, a well-placed grab bar can help reduce fatigue that takes place when representing extended durations of time. This is especially real for elderly people or those who have actually reduced balance and strength, who may be more prone to falling and injury.

Slips and falls are a typical concern for older grownups, and can trigger serious injuries. Even minor incidents can lead to bruises, sprains and fractured bones. Having grab bars tactically placed in your home can assist avoid these accidents from taking place, and enhance the quality of life for yourself or your liked ones.
